2024 Hyundai Santa Fe Exterior
Hyundai introduces the new Santa Fe with a distinctive “H” motif, incorporating H-shaped lighting elements that prominently showcase the brand’s logo. With an extended wheelbase now reaching 110.8 inches, up from the previous year’s 108.9 inches, the latest Santa Fe exudes a commanding presence. Sculpted sides harmonize with robust wheel arches, creating a visually striking and rugged appearance. The widened liftgate at the rear enhances cargo space, complemented by the Santa Fe’s boxy shape and subtly sloped roofline. Hyundai provides a palette of 11 color options, featuring nature-inspired names such as Earthy Brass Metallic Matte and Rockwood Green Pearl.
Adding to the lineup for 2024 is the new XRT trim, characterized by 18-inch wheels and 30-inch all-terrain tires. This variant boasts an extra 1.5 inches of ground clearance and incorporates dark exterior trim elements for a more assertive and rugged aesthetic. Hyundai emphasizes redesigning Santa Fe’s liftgate area, enhancing it with a larger opening and a space that accommodates seating for owners.

2024 Hyundai Santa Fe Interior
Internally, Hyundai has tailored the new Santa Fe to cater to urban lifestyles, prioritizing convenience and ample space for activities such as grocery shopping, road trips, and transporting children. The brand aimed for a deliberate contrast between the interior and exterior designs, continuing the “H” theme in the cabin by featuring it on air vents and the dashboard. Buyers have a choice of five interior colors, including two blacks, green, brown, and gray. The cabin incorporates eco-friendly materials, such as synthetic leather upholstery options, known for their low impact on human health.
The new Santa Fe boasts class-leading space, with the ability to fold the second and third rows flat for expanded cargo capacity. In the gas model, the front legroom measures 41.4 inches, the second row offers 42.3 inches, and the third row provides 30 inches. While front legroom remains consistent with the previous year, the second-row legroom has increased by an inch. Notably, the 2024 model introduces seating flexibility with a third-row seat, addressing a limitation of the 2023 Santa Fe.
Hyundai enhances luxury and interior comfort in the 2024 Santa Fe with various features. A first-row relaxation seat with leg rests allows the driver and front passenger to simulate a weightless experience, with climate functions controlled through a 6.6-inch touch panel. Santa Fe SUVs equipped with six seats feature power-reclining second-row captain’s chairs, which can recline with a designated “relaxation mode.” The SUV also boasts the world’s first center console that both front and rear passengers can open, adding to the overall convenience and sophistication of the interior.

2024 Hyundai Santa Fe Specs
For the 2024 model year, Hyundai presents two engine options for the Santa Fe. The base unit is a turbocharged 2.5-liter 4-cylinder engine, delivering a robust 277 horsepower and 311 pound-feet of torque. This power plant is paired with an 8-speed dual-clutch automatic transmission, featuring paddle shifters for an engaging driving experience.
On the other hand, the Santa Fe Hybrid is equipped with a turbocharged 1.6-liter 4-cylinder engine combined with an electric motor. This hybrid configuration produces a combined output of 232 horsepower and 271 pound-feet of torque. The power is transmitted to either the front or all four wheels through a traditional 6-speed automatic transmission, complete with standard paddle shifters. This hybrid setup not only offers efficiency but also contributes to a more environmentally conscious driving experience.

2024 Hyundai Santa Fe Safety
The new Santa Fe is equipped with a comprehensive suite of driver-assistance technologies, featuring cutting-edge systems such as the driver-attention warning and driver monitoring systems. These innovations analyze vital signs to ensure that the driver remains in control and attentive. Hyundai has also introduced an upgraded version of its navigation-based Smart Cruise Control, aligning with a new iteration of the Highway Driving Assist function. This second-generation system not only utilizes map data to control speeds but also assists in centering the SUV within its lane and facilitates safe lane changes.
Updates extend to forward-collision warning and lane-centering assistance, leveraging a windshield-mounted camera for enhanced accuracy. Additionally, the Santa Fe incorporates a range of standard safety technologies, including automatic emergency braking, blind-spot warning with rear cross-traffic warning, forward-collision warning, parking sensors, Safe Exit Assist, and more. This robust array of safety features underscores Hyundai’s commitment to providing advanced protection and assistance to both the driver and passengers.

2024 Hyundai Santa Fe Technology
The 2024 Santa Fe boasts a sophisticated interior with dual 12.3-inch screens elegantly positioned behind curved glass. Enhancing the driver’s experience is a 6.6-inch touch-based climate control panel and a rearview camera mirror, providing an unobstructed view behind the vehicle. Hyundai introduces a high-speed dual-device wireless charging system, ensuring convenient power for compatible devices. The glove box incorporates a UV-C sterilization tray, offering a dedicated space to sterilize items such as phones, keys, and wallets.
In terms of connectivity and convenience, the new Santa Fe features a digital key system with near-field communication for smartphones. A radar-based rear-occupant alert system is also present, capable of detecting the presence of pets or children in the back seat and issuing a warning. The SUV comes standard with wireless Apple CarPlay and Android Auto, with higher trims incorporating USB ports across all three rows for added accessibility. For audiophiles, an available 12-speaker Bose audio system elevates the in-cabin entertainment experience, rounding out Santa Fe’s offerings with a blend of technology, convenience, and premium sound.
